Fylde Council is seeking a compassionate Ukraine Support Officer to join their Community team in a job share arrangement. This rewarding role involves providing person-centred support to Ukrainian refugees, ensuring a consistent and coordinated approach.
You will manage a shared caseload, deliver briefings, and build partnerships with various organizations. Strong communication and administrative skills are essential.
This position offers the chance to make a real difference in the lives of those transitioning to a new life in Fylde.
